The Evolution and Impact of Robot Vacuum Cleaners
Robot vacuum have actually become a staple in modern homes, using benefit and efficiency in the often-dreaded job of cleaning. These innovative gadgets have developed substantially since their introduction, changing the method people preserve their living areas. This post explores the history, innovation, benefits, and future potential customers of robot vacuums, offering a detailed introduction of their effect on every day life.
A Brief History of Robot Vacuums
The concept of automated cleaning devices dates back to the early 20th century, but it wasn't up until the late 1990s that the first commercially successful robot vacuum was presented. The iRobot Roomba, introduced in 2002, was a game-changer. At first, these devices were basic, depending on random navigation and limited sensors. Nevertheless, throughout the years, advancements in robotics, artificial intelligence, and machine knowing have led to more advanced designs that can navigate intricate environments, prevent barriers, and tidy better.
How Robot Vacuums Work
Robot vacuums run utilizing a combination of sensors, algorithms, and motors. Here's a breakdown of the key elements:

Navigation Systems:
** RANDOM NAVIGATION: ** Early designs utilized random navigation, moving in no specific pattern to cover the floor.** MAPPING TECHNOLOGY: ** Modern robot vacuums utilize advanced mapping innovation, such as LIDAR (Light Detection and Ranging) and VSLAM (Visual Simultaneous Localization and Mapping), to create a map of the room and browse effectively.** SENSORS: ** Various sensing units, including infrared, ultrasonic, and cliff sensing units, assist the robot detect barriers and avoid falls.
** Cleaning Mechanisms:
BRUSHES: ** Most robot vacuums have a combination of brushes, consisting of side brushes and main brushes, to sweep and gather dirt.** SUCTION: ** The suction power differs amongst models, with higher-end units providing more effective suction to handle a variety of cleaning requirements.** FILTERS: ** HEPA filters are typically used to trap irritants and great particles, making robot vacuums helpful for individuals with allergic reactions.
** Connectivity and Control:
SMART HOME INTEGRATION: ** Many robot vacuums can be incorporated with smart home systems, enabling users to control them via voice commands or smartphone apps.** SCHEDULED CLEANING: ** Users can set schedules for the robot to clean at particular times, ensuring a clean home without manual intervention.Benefits of Robot Vacuums

1. Are robot vacuums worth the investment?
Answer: Yes, for many individuals, robot vacuums are worth the investment. They use convenience, save time, and can enhance the general cleanliness of a home. Nevertheless, the worth might vary depending upon private requirements and budget plan.
2. How do I set up a robot vacuum?
Response: Setting up a robot vacuum is normally uncomplicated. Location the robot in the charging dock, link it to Wi-Fi (if suitable), and use the app or control panel to set cleaning schedules and choices. Some designs might require the setup of virtual walls or border markers to delineate cleaning areas.
3. Can robot vacuums clean stairs?
Answer: Most robot vacuums are not designed to clean stairs. They utilize cliff sensing units to find the edge of stairs and prevent falling. However, some specialized designs are offered for stair cleaning.
4. How frequently should I empty the dust bin?
Response: It is advised to empty the dust bin after each cleaning session to make sure the robot operates at optimal efficiency. This likewise assists avoid odors and the spread of dust.
5. Are robot vacuums appropriate for pet owners?
Response: Yes, many robot vacuums are specifically designed for pet owners. They have powerful suction and specialized accessories to eliminate pet hair and dander successfully.
6. Can robot vacuums tidy under furnishings?
Answer: Yes, a lot of robot vacuums are developed to fit under furnishings and tidy these locations. Their slim profiles and advanced navigation systems make it possible to reach tight areas.
7. What is the lifespan of a robot vacuum?
Response: The lifespan of a robot vacuum can differ, however the majority of models last in between 2 to 5 years with proper maintenance. Routine cleaning and battery care can extend their life-span.Choosing the Right Robot Vacuum
